SMARC est un standard ouvert global destin&eacute; aux applications embarqu&eacute;es de nouvelle g&eacute;n&eacute;ration offrant hautes performances, consommation et co&ucirc;t r&eacute;duits et b&eacute;n&eacute;ficiant des conceptions bas&eacute;es aussi bien x86 que ARM. <br \/>\nD&rsquo;un encombrement de 82 x 80 mm (full-size), ce module dispose de m&eacute;moires flash eMMC et ECC. Sa conception SMARC de faible consommation, allant de 5 &agrave; 10 W selon le nombre de c&oelig;urs et le mode d&rsquo;utilisation, autorise une dissipation de chaleur passive et, par cons&eacute;quent, la r&eacute;alisation de syst&egrave;mes plus petits, plus silencieux et plus propres. Malgr&eacute; son petit facteur de forme, il fournit une vari&eacute;t&eacute; d&rsquo;interfaces d&rsquo;E\/S, y compris les interfaces PC &eacute;tablies (legacy) telles que PCIe, SATA et HDMI, ainsi que des interfaces ARM modernes telles que SPI, I2C, I2S pour le d&eacute;veloppement d&rsquo;applications innovantes. GbE est fournie pour la connexion Ethernet et d&rsquo;autres interfaces sont &eacute;galement disponibles telles que MIPI CSI pour appareil photo compatible, USB2.0 et 3.0 h&ocirc;te et client, GPIO et ports s&eacute;rie.\n<\/p>\n<hr \/>\n<p>Ce COM est con&ccedil;u pour des syst&egrave;mes portables ou petits syst&egrave;mes fixes avec des sc&eacute;narios d&rsquo;application d&rsquo;automatisation industrielle, de tests et mesure, dans le domaine m&eacute;dical, du transport et de la signalisation num&eacute;rique, en particulier pour les syst&egrave;mes requ&eacute;rant de hautes performances graphiques dans les applications mobiles. Ils peuvent fonctionner dans la plage de temp&eacute;rature tr&egrave;s large de -40 &deg;C &agrave; +85 &deg;C gr&acirc;ce &agrave; la technologie Extreme Rugged &eacute;prouv&eacute;e de ADLINK.<br \/>\nEn outre, ce module SMARC vient d&rsquo;&ecirc;tre certifi&eacute; par Intel pour des solutions Intel Gateway dans le cadre de l&rsquo;Internet des objets (IoT) utilisant l&rsquo;int&eacute;gration des logiciels Windriver et McAfee. Jumel&eacute; avec la plate-forme propri&eacute;taire Device to Cloud SEMA qui permet la gestion de commande et de surveillance &agrave; distance, il devient un bloc de construction particuli&egrave;rement bien adapt&eacute; pour le d&eacute;veloppement de dispositifs IoT avec une interconnexion s&eacute;curis&eacute;e vers le cloud.<\/p>\n<\/p>\n<p><a
